--- services: db: image: docker.io/postgres:15 restart: unless-stopped environment: - POSTGRES_DB=db - POSTGRES_USER=db - POSTGRES_PASSWORD=db volumes: - db:/var/lib/postgresql/data/ gitea: image: "$IMAGEAPP" restart: unless-stopped ports: - "8080:3000" - "2222:2222" environment: - POSTGRES_HOST=db - GITEA__database__DB_TYPE=postgres - GITEA__database__HOST=db - GITEA__database__USER=db - GITEA__database__PASSWD=db - GITEA__service__DISABLE_REGISTRATION=true volumes: - data:/var/lib/gitea/ - config:/etc/gitea/ depends_on: - db volumes: config: {} data: {} db: {}